Boasting a stunning art deco ceiling and a removable stage, this large space is perfect for presentations and awards. The Black Room features state-of-the-art AV equipment, including an induction loop, video conferencing, data projector, and an in-built PA system. This space can be hired alone to accommodate up to 100 guests, or alongside the interconnecting Lister-Fleming Suite for larger events.

More about BMA House
BMA House is located in the heart of London. Designed by Sir Edwin Lutyens, this remarkable building makes today's special occasions all the more spectacular. Whether it's a conference, social event or wedding, they have a true history of hospitality. Their Gold Green Tourism accreditation proves they are experts in Sustainability. Ongoing investment into hybrid equipment ensures their place as a leading London hybrid venue. They support British farmers & expect suppliers to adhere to the same high ethical & sustainability standards as themselves, meaning a delegates carbon footprint is lower
